Output 621731f0425d0589df77d4a31c3f03f429dfa90e29f3c859754b3e9b9ad90ad9:1

value
2060146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b038bbd63e97c6277c4c7ece9ea30ded964b8a4f OP_EQUALVERIFY OP_CHECKSIG
address
1H4mth6m2Z8J4b2dFoiQ5vxfBSpQDXT64D
transaction
621731f0425d0589df77d4a31c3f03f429dfa90e29f3c859754b3e9b9ad90ad9
spent
true